    The marble goby, a close relative of the bigmouth sleeper, is considered to be very delicious in east and southeast asian countries, demanding a very high price relative to other fish species. In Indonesia, where I live, marble gobies are only usually sold in luxury restaurants.

      You're correct, they don't have any natural predators here, at least not that can compare to their native predators (giant river otters and giant freshwater rays) in South America.
